Handover for Sketchline's undo/redo system: the history stack stores command objects, not document snapshots, so every new edit type must implement both apply and invert carefully — asymmetric inverts are the main source of corruption bugs. Redo is cleared on any new command, by design. The test fixtures live in an encrypted archive; to open it, use the recovery passphrase written below.

vault phrase of tagag-yadup = ralys-caseth-novys-istael

Subject: FD leak hunt — Quorail ingest service

Confirmed: descriptors leak in Quorail's ingest path when TLS handshakes abort mid-stream. Patch closes the socket in the error branch and adds an fd-count alarm. No evidence of exploitation; exhaustion was the only impact. Review the diff before we ship tonight. The patched artifact is identified by the trace token below.

trace token, kajeg-tadup: htk31_ea4436123ab4c9e337062126feef2c5

Subject: Sketchpole undo/redo fix in this week's release. For the eng sync: the Sketchpole diagram editor now correctly restores connector positions on redo after a group move. History depth remains capped at two hundred steps. No schema changes, no migration needed. QA signed off Tuesday. The shipped build is identified by the token below.

session token of kagup-hahaf = htk3_2b8

## Tuning

The receipt mailer (Almsgate) batches donation receipts and sends through the Thornquay relay. On-call: if the queue backs up, resist the urge to crank batch size — the relay rate-limits per connection, and bigger batches just mean bigger retries. Scale worker count first, then shorten the flush interval. Dedupe window must stay longer than the retry horizon or donors get duplicate receipts, which generates tickets. All knobs live in one place and are read at worker start. Current production values follow.

tuning table, kajop-yafof:
QUOTAS = {
    "wenath": 10,
    "ulaael": 5,
}